Fort Ruckman (1902-1962) - An Endicott Period Coastal Fort first established in 1902 as Nahant Military Reservation (1902-1922) in Nahant, Essex County, Massachusetts. Named Fort Ruckman in G.O. 13, 1922, after MG John Wilson Ruckman who died 6 Jun 1921. Post abandoned in 1962.

Endicott Period

Part of the Harbor Defense of Boston, Massachusetts.

Fort Ruckman Plan


World War I

On 16 Mar 1918 $ 365,000 was allotted for the construction of the two-gun 12" long-range battery at Nahant.

World War II

The two 12" guns at Battery Gardner were casemated during World War II.

Current Status

City Park, Nahant, Essex County, Massachusetts.
